Why choose a barn in the Fields of Mistria? The answer lies in the unique blend of tradition and functionality. Barns have been an integral part of rural life, serving as spaces for livestock, storage, and even workshops. Here, in Mistria, barns are not just buildings; they are a testament to the agricultural heritage of the area, providing a charming backdrop to the stunning scenery.
